SELF-GOVERNMENT:

America and Tennessee were founded upon the concept of self-government. Founding fathers such as Thomas Jefferson and Patrick Henry pledged their lives in defense of self-government. Tennessee became a state because in the late 1700s the people of western North Carolina wanted self-government. The prosperity of self-government allowed America to become one of the greatest nations in the world.
